As per the first law of electrolysis, The mass deposited or volume liberated at the electrode is directly proportional to the charge passing between the electrode. m=ZQ
Where Z=FE (electrovalent equivalent) Q=i×t .
mass of O2=FE×i×t (Where F=96500C ) =965008×5×193g =0.08g ∵ At STP , volume of 32gO2=22400mL ∴ The volume of 0.08gO2=3222400×0.08 =56ml
